Annual Giving Fund.

Over 10 years ago, parents established The Annual Giving Fund to provide student and faculty support not possible through the operational budget. Through the support of our donors, significant facility improvements and extensive staff development opportunities have been funded.

The Annual Fund represents unrestricted gifts given from July 1 of each year through June 30 of the following year. Brehm has a proud tradition of Annual Giving Fund support from all members of the Brehm community. Each person is asked to support Annual Giving through monetary gifts, appreciated stock, credit card contributions, in-kind donations, and will provisions as well as other estate and planned giving donations.

B.P.A.A.

The Brehm Parents and Alumni Association (BPAA) is an active and involved parent association which strives to support staff and student-centered activities. It is an integral part of the Brehm community and contributes directly to the “family model” concept.

The BPAA plans and facilitates the social portion of two Parent and Family Weekends per year. Activities include an association meeting, a slide presentation, a student talent show, and social events. Parent participation in committees enables the BPAA to organize a post-spring formal party, coordinate a graduation dinner with awards, host a staff appreciation event, and recognize staff with holiday gifts, as well as distribution of the Parent-to-Parent Survival Guide to all new parents. Additionally, the BPAA contributes financially to campus beautification, landscaping, and recreational equipment.

The entire Brehm community benefits from the broad base of support provided by parent volunteers who participate throughout the year. All families are encouraged to join BPAA.
